Position and Responsibilities

As a member of the maintenance team, you will lay out, install, maintain & repair all types of pipelines, fittings, fixtures, heating units and insulation application. You will perform all kinds of welding, brazing, cutting of any type of metal including layout and fabrication of welded structures within a continuous processing facility.

The starting hourly rate for this position is $44.36 along with competitive benefits and retirement savings. Upon completion of the probation period, the hourly rate increases to $47.78.
